@DeleteMapping("/{id}") public Result delete(@PathVariable Integer id) { categoryService.removeById(id); return Result.success(); }
时间: 2023-06-20 20:08:05 浏览: 101
这是一个使用 Spring Boot 框架开发的 RESTful API 接口中的一个 Delete 方法。该方法的作用是删除指定 id 的分类(Category)。其中 "@DeleteMapping("/{id}")" 表示该方法是一个 HTTP DELETE 请求,"{id}" 表示路径参数,即要删除的分类的 id。代码执行时,首先调用 categoryService 的 removeById 方法进行删除操作,然后返回一个 Result 对象表示操作结果。如果删除成功,Result 对象中的 success 字段为 true;否则为 false。
相关问题
@DeleteMapping("/{id}") public Result delete(@PathVariable Integer id) { menuService.removeById(id); return Result.success(); }
这段代码是一个基于Spring框架的RESTful API的删除操作的实现。其中@DeleteMapping注解表示该方法处理HTTP DELETE请求,{id}表示RESTful API的参数,@PathVariable注解表示将URL路径中的id参数与方法中的id参数绑定在一起。具体实现过程是调用menuService的removeById方法删除指定id的菜单数据,并返回一个成功的Result对象。
@DeleteMapping("/{id}") public Result delete(@PathVariable Integer id) { praiseService.removeById(id); return Result.success(); }
这是一个使用 Spring Boot 框架编写的 RESTful API 的删除操作,使用了 `@DeleteMapping` 注解将 HTTP DELETE 请求映射到该方法上,`@PathVariable` 注解将 URL 中的 `id` 参数绑定到方法的 `id` 参数上。该方法通过调用 `praiseService` 的 `removeById` 方法来删除指定的数据,然后返回一个成功的结果。
阅读全文